The Future of E-Axles: Less Friction, More Power
Advancements in electric vehicle technology are continuously pushing the boundaries of performance and efficiency. One key area of focus is the development of next-generation e-axle components, designed to minimize friction and maximize power density. This evolution is driven by the demand for longer ranges, quicker acceleration times, and improved overall driving experience. By leveraging innovative materials and manufacturing processes, engineers are creating e-axles that operate with unparalleled smoothness and precision.
- Optimized bearings play a crucial role in reducing energy losses due to mechanical resistance. These advanced bearings utilize specialized coatings or lubricants to minimize friction between moving parts, allowing for more efficient power transfer to the wheels.
- High-temperature magnets are being integrated into e-axle designs to enhance magnetic flux density and improve torque output. This increased magnetic strength translates into greater acceleration capabilities and a smoother driving experience.
- Integrated motor design aims to reduce the overall size and weight of e-axles, freeing up valuable space within the vehicle and improving its aerodynamic efficiency.
The continuous refinement of these next-generation e-axle components is paving the way for a future where electric vehicles offer exceptional performance, range, and sustainability. Seal Solutions for Enhanced Performance in Electric Vehicle E-Axles
Electric vehicle motors are increasingly being adopted as the automotive industry shifts towards green technologies. To ensure optimal power output, reliable sealing are crucial for withstanding the demanding environments encountered in these systems.
- High-performance seal materials like fluorocarbons and silicones offer exceptional resistance to oil, heat, and wear, contributing the longevity of e-axles.
- Next-generation sealing technologies, such as magnetic gaskets, provide a robust barrier against contaminants, reducing friction and guaranteeing smooth operation.
- Precise engineering and design of seal interfaces enhance performance while reducing parasitic losses, ultimately contributing to improved energy efficiency.
Additionally, the integration of diagnostics within seal designs allows for real-time monitoring of condition, enabling proactive maintenance and preventing costly downtime.
